What is the likelihood of throwing a 6 with a single throw of a die?

A dice has 6 numbers, and there are only 1 six out of 6 numbers.
Therefore, the likelihood of throwing a 6 with a single throw of a dice is 1/6 ( 1 in 6) Have an amazing day
